Includes bibliographical references (p. 359-393) and index.
Praying for revival, 1929-1932 -- Blasio Kigozi: beginnings in Ruanda and Uganda, 1932-1936 -- Expansion and opposition, 1937-1942 -- Fresh winds blow across Tanganyika, 1942 -- The fellowship deepens and widens, 1942-1944 -- American churches in need of revival, 1944-1946 -- Growing influence of revival following World War II -- Changing lives in Europe and abroad, 1946-1955 -- Revival takes deeper root in North America, 1955-1959 -- The revival enables relationships for the life of the church, 1954-1960 -- Revival message clarified and unity promoted, 1959-1961 -- Africans strengthen fellowship with Americans by visits and residence, 1960-1964 -- Transitions, 1964-1970 -- International teams sharpen the message of revival, 1965-1969 -- Troubled times in East Africa, 1970-2000 -- Challenges and new opportunities in North America, 1970-1980 -- Reflections on revival: new beginnings beyond Africa -- Ongoing revival: testimonies.
